Emily Nutley’s Bond Changed to $30,000 and Legal Proceedings Scheduled
Emily Nutley’s pretrial hearing is scheduled for January 9, with the main trial set to begin on April 7, as reported by Fox 19.The charges have sent shockwaves through the St. Xavier community, known for its commitment to fostering a safe and supportive atmosphere for students.
In a recent court appearance, Nutley learned that her bond would be changed to 10% of $30,000, and she was ordered to wear an ankle monitor as a condition of her release. Initially, she had been released on her own recognizance after a prior hearing, as reported by Shaneatra Jones Speaks. Court documents confirm that she is barred from entering the high school’s campus and has been released after posting the bond. Nutley is also prohibited from having any contact with the student involved and is restricted from traveling outside Hamilton or Warren counties

Emily Nutley’s Full Indictment Announcement From Hamilton County Prosecutor
Her role at the school was as supervisor of a program to assist students struggling with academics.Today, Hamilton County Prosecutor Melissa Powers announced the indictment of Emily Nutley (DOB: 03/06/1982) for engaging in an unlawful sexual relationship with a minor child who was a student at St. Xavier High School where the defendant was employed.
Emily Nutley was indicted for six (6) counts of Sexual Battery, a felony of the third degree.If convicted of all charges she faces the possibility of up to fifteen (15) years in prison and a duty to register as a sexually oriented offender.
In the fall semester of 2023, Nutley was employed as a teacher / instructor at St. Xavier High School, a parochial school in Springfield Township.Her role at the school was as supervisor of a program to assist students struggling with academics.
The victim (a male student, age 17 at the time of the offense) had been assigned to the program as part of the schools “multi-tiered system of support” and was working with Nutley on academic matters.It was during this time that Nutley began to have additional contact with the victim outside of school hours.
This contact, via text message, included nude photographs of Nutley and sexually explicit messages.In mid-November of 2023, Nutley began a physical relationship with the student that included multiple encounters.
Nutley is alleged to have performed oral sex on the male victim at least one time while on the campus of St. Xavier High School and one additional time while off campus.Nutley is also alleged to have engaged in sexual intercourse with the victim after hours while in her office at the school.When the victim attempted to stop the encounters, Nutley continued to contact the victim via text messages.
The inappropriate conduct was brought to light after an internal investigation by St. Xavier High School administrators. Springfield Township Police were then contacted to conduct a criminal investigation that resulted in charges.
